Sullivan turning to Jarry for Game 4

The Penguins are turning to Tristan Jarry to try to save their season.

Mike Sullivan said today that Jarry, who never has faced a shot in the postseason at this level, will be in goal for Game 4 of the Penguins' qualifying-round series against Montreal shortly after 4 p.m. today at Scotiabank Arena in Toronto.

Matt Murray, the Penguins' go-to goalie in the playoffs since their championship run in 2016, had started the previous three games.

The Canadiens, heavy underdogs entering the series, have a 2-1 lead in the best-of-five and can advance to Round 1 of the Stanley Cup playoffs with a victory today.
